#e02494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e02494 is composed of 87.8% red, 14.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 324.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 51%. #e02494 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ff48ff with #c10029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e02494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e02494 has RGB values of R:224, G:36,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.34,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14689428.

Shades and Tints of #e02494
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e02494
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897b83 is the less saturated color, while #fd079a is the most saturated one.
